The Philosophy of Japanese Bodywork
Traditional Japanese therapies like Shiatsu (finger pressure) or Anma (kneading) are the foundations of the nation's wellness culture. These practices often emphasize the connection between physical manipulation and mental state. In various relaxation contexts, the environment is carefully curated to remove distractions, allowing the recipient to focus entirely on the sensations of the massage and the release of tension. Key Pillars of Japanese Massage Techniques
To understand the landscape of Japanese wellness, it is helpful to look at the primary pillars:
Shiatsu: This technique focuses on applying pressure to specific tsubo (acupressure points) to help balance the body's energy flow.
Anma: One of the oldest forms of massage in Japan, it utilizes vigorous kneading, rubbing, and tapping to improve circulation and relieve muscle stiffness. Zenra - Anytime Japanese Massage
Seitai: Often referred to as "body alignment," this therapy aims to restore the body's natural posture and self-regulating abilities through gentle adjustments.
Oil Massage: Many modern Japanese spas incorporate oil-based techniques that blend traditional rhythmic movements with skin-to-skin contact to promote deep lymphatic drainage and relaxation. Holistic Benefits of Japanese Massage
Regardless of the specific style chosen, Japanese bodywork offers several well-documented benefits:
Stress Reduction: Targeted pressure helps lower cortisol levels, facilitating a transition from a state of high alert to one of deep calm.
Muscle Recovery: Rhythmic kneading and tapping help facilitate the removal of metabolic waste from muscle tissues, making it a popular choice for recovery.
Improved Flexibility: Many styles incorporate passive stretching and joint mobilization to enhance overall range of motion.
Circulatory Support: The specific strokes used in traditional techniques encourage better blood flow, which can improve skin tone and energy levels. Finding Authentic Experiences

The Ancient Art of Japanese Massage
Japanese massage, also known as "Anma" or "Do-In," has a rich history that dates back over 1,000 years. This traditional form of bodywork was originally developed as a healing technique to balance the body's energy, or "ki," and promote overall well-being. Japanese massage combines gentle stretches, pressure points, and soothing manipulations to stimulate the body's natural healing processes, promoting relaxation, flexibility, and vitality.
